A&P Test One

What is the transport mechanism in this description: “Water and solutes are forced through a
membrane by fluid or pressure”?
a) Filtration
b) Osmosis
c) Active Transport
d) Facilitated Diffusion

How many bones make up the lumbar vertebrae?
a) 2
b) 5
c) 12
d) 7

What type of gland is more abundant in the genital areas and armpit?
a) Eccrine Sudoriferous
b) Apocrine Sudoriferous
c) Sebaceous
d) Ceruminous

Which one of the following organelles provides energy for the cell and hence is named
“powerhouse” of the cell?
a) Golgi Body
b) Mitochondrion
c) Nucleus
d) Lysosome

Which one of the following features is irrelevant to the apocrine sweat glands?
a) They belong to sudoriferous glands.
b) They are located throughout the body.
c) They are accessory structures of the skin.
d) They are more active at puberty.

What are the two main fontanels in infant skulls?
a) Occipital-Inferior
b) Lateral-Occipital
c) Anterior-Posterior
d) Anterior-Lateral

, Which one of the following structures is found in a spongy bone?
a) Trabecular Plate
b) Haversian System
c) Osteon
d) Canaliculi

Which group is defined inappropriately?
a) Cervical vertebrae: atlas and axis.
b) Vertebral column sections: Lumbar and thoracic.
c) Facial bones: lacrimal and hyoid
d) Sternum: manubrium and body.

During which phase of mitosis, sister chromatids are separated from each other?
a) Prophase
b) Metaphase
c) Anaphase
d) Telophase

What are three main regions of the cell?
a) Cell Membrane - Nucleus - Cytoplasm
b) Nucleus - Mitochondrion - Golgi Body
c) Ribosome - Lysosome - Chromosome
d) Cytosol - Endoplasmic Reticulum - Ribosome

A 68-year-old male patient has partial thickness burns in the front and back of the right leg, as
well as posterior trunk. Using the Rule of Nines, calculate the total body surface area
percentage that is burned.
a) 54
b) 49
c) 45
d) 36

Which one of the following statements best describes “Scoliosis”?
a) Abnormal lateral curvature
b) Excessive outward curvature of the spine (Kyphosis - hunchback)
c) Excessive inward curvature of the spine (Lordosis - swayback)
d) Exaggerated lumbar curvature

Which one of the following best describes the power or driving force for active transport?
a) DNA
b) ATP
c) Pressure
d) H+
